Founded in 2002 by Nobel Laureate Carl Wieman, the PhET Interactive Simulations project at the University of Colorado Boulder creates free interactive math and science simulations. PhET sims are based on extensive education <a {0}>research</a> and engage students through an intuitive, game-like environment where students learn through exploration and discovery.

Describe what the following terms mean Temperature-a measure of the average kinetic energy of the particles in an object (how hot or cold something is) Heat ...Alternatively, temperature gives a measure of the average kinetic energy of atoms in a system. Temperature can be measured in degrees or kelvin. Heat – It is a form of energy. The transfer of heat is always from a region of higher temperature to a region of lower temperature. Heat is measured in units of energy like Joule (J) 2.
